Why is it necessary to heat the samples prior to collection of the headspace samples?

To drive partitioning of volatiles from the solid or liquid phase into the gas phase

Usually, heat is applied to the headspace vials to encourage the partitioning of volatiles from the solid or liquid phase into the gas phase. During heating, sample vials may be shaken. A heated gas-tight syringe is typically used to sample the headspace prior to GC/MS injection.

In order to raise the sample vapour pressure and acquire a more favourable distribution constant, headspace sampling is frequently carried out at high temperatures. Due to the potential for the sample container to rupture, this approach has restricted experimental use. It is important to take into account the sample's thermal stability.

Constitutional amendments cam be propsed by a two-thirds vote of

Constitutional amendments can be proposed by the Congress with a two-thirds majority vote in both the House of Representatives and the Senate. Constitutional amendments can also be proposed by a constitutional convention called for by two-thirds of the State legislatures; however, the first way is the one that has always been used.  

It is the Article V of the Constitution the one that prescribes how an<em> amendment</em>, which means an improvement, a correction or a revision to the original content, can become a part of the Constitution.

Which term best describes what happened in towns and cities during the industrial revolution?

Answer:

urbanization

Explanation:

Urbanization  is a situation which caused by a population shift from rural areas into the center of the cities.

During the industrial revolution, Factories tend to be opened in the middle of the cities. This create a lot of job opportunities that attracted people from rural areas. So, a lot of them decided to leave their home town and live close to their workplace.

As the population in the center of the cities grow, other business started to be built in order to accommodate the people there. Small businesses such as diners, laundry place, bookstores, motels, etc started to appear and populated the area even more.
